Financial and Operating Results

Earnings Results

  • On a GAAP basis, Net Income was $14.6 million(1), or $0.14 per Class A common share, for the fourth quarter 2018. Falcon generated royalty revenue of $26.3 million for the fourth quarter 2018.
  • The Company reported Adjusted EBITDA (a non-GAAP measure as defined and reconciled on pages 8-9) of $21.6 million for the fourth quarter 2018.
  • Cash operating costs for the fourth quarter 2018 were $8.42 per barrel of oil equivalent (“boe”). The increase in operating costs from the prior quarter was primarily due to approximately $0.8 million in certain non-recurring and increased general and administrative expenses incurred during the fourth quarter, related primarily to the transition of Falcon’s initial business operations from the previous third-party management agreement to internally operated management.

Production Results

  • Falcon’s net production averaged 6,077 boe/d for the fourth quarter 2018, an increase of approximately 33% compared to the fourth quarter 2017, and full year 2018 net production of 5,716 boe/d increased by 22% over full year 2017 (2). Net production for the fourth quarter 2018 was 76% oil by revenue and 56% oil by volume.
  • Falcon has recently averaged 160 line-of-sight wells in various stages of development on its Eagle Ford minerals position, and 235 wells were turned in line during 2018.
  • Falcon’s net realized price for crude oil was $65.43 per barrel (“bbl”) in the fourth quarter 2018. The Company receives revenue based primarily on Louisiana Light Sweet crude (“LLS”) pricing on production generated from the Eagle Ford Shale. LLS currently trades at a premium to West Texas Intermediate crude (“WTI”) and averaged approximately $7.50/bbl over WTI during the fourth quarter 2018. The Company’s realized price for natural gas during the quarter was $3.63 per thousand cubic feet (“mcf”) and $28.49/bbl for natural gas liquids (“NGLs”).

Capitalization & Liquidity

As of December 31, 2018, the Company had $21.0 million of borrowings on its $115 million revolving credit facility, and $7.3 million of cash. Falcon’s net debt-to-annualized EBITDA ratio was 0.16x for the fourth quarter 2018.

Reserve Summary for the Year Ended December 31, 2018

As of December 31, 2018, net proved oil and gas reserves were approximately 27.7 million barrels of oil equivalent (MMboe), based on the Securities and Exchange Commission (SEC) average net realized price assumptions of $66.12/bbl for oil, $25.34/bbl for NGLs, and $3.19/mcf for natural gas. Falcon’s year end 2018 proved reserves were valued at a PV-10 amount of approximately $659 million, and approximately 66% of the Company’s proved reserves were oil and NGLs.

Recent Royalty Acquisitions

During the fourth quarter 2018 and first quarter of 2019 to date, Falcon commenced its organic acquisition strategy, purchasing approximately 60 net royalty acres (4) (5,304 gross unit acres) for an aggregate price of $10.7 million, primarily from available cash. The acquired properties include 13 line-of-sight wells in various stages of development. Notably, 47 net royalty acres (3,394 gross unit acres) of the acquired assets are in eastern Karnes County, TX and are currently being developed by ConocoPhillips. This Karnes County position has 14 producing wells with over 50 additional undeveloped Lower Eagle Ford locations.

 
(4) Calculated as Net Mineral Acres * Lease Royalty Rate; does not assume 1/8th normalization

About Falcon Minerals

Falcon Minerals Corporation (NASDAQ: FLMN, FLMNW) is a C-Corporation formed to own and acquire high growth oil-weighted minerals rights. Falcon Minerals owns mineral, royalty, and over-riding royalty interests covering approximately 256,000 gross unit acres in the Eagle Ford Shale and Austin Chalk in Karnes, DeWitt and Gonzales Counties in Texas. The Company also owns additional assets of approximately 68,000 gross unit acres in Pennsylvania, Ohio and West Virginia prospective for the Marcellus Shale. Non-GAAP Financial Measures

Adjusted EBITDA and Pro-forma Free Cash Flow is a supplemental non-GAAP financial measure used by management and external users of our financial statements, such as industry analysts, investors, lenders and rating agencies. We believe Adjusted EBITDA and Pro-forma Free Cash Flow is useful because it allows us to evaluate our performance and compare the results of our operations period to period without regard to our financing methods or capital structure. In addition, management uses Adjusted EBITDA and Pro-forma Free Cash Flow to evaluate cash flow available to pay dividends to our common shareholders.

We define Adjusted EBITDA and Pro-forma Free Cash Flow as net income plus interest expense, net, depletion expense and provision for (benefit from) income taxes. Adjusted EBITDA and Pro-forma Free Cash Flow is not a measure of net income as determined by GAAP. We exclude the items listed above from net income in calculating Adjusted EBITDA and Pro-forma Free Cash Flow because these amounts can vary substantially from company to company within our industry depending upon accounting methods and book values of assets, capital structures and the method by which the assets were acquired. Certain items excluded from Adjusted EBITDA and Pro-forma Free Cash Flow are significant components in understanding and assessing a company’s financial performance, such as a company’s cost of capital and tax structure, as well as historic costs of depreciable assets, none of which are components of Adjusted EBITDA and Pro-forma Free Cash Flow.

Adjusted EBITDA and Pro-forma Free Cash Flow should not be considered an alternative to, or more meaningful than, net income, royalty income, cash flow from operating activities or any other measure of financial performance presented in accordance with GAAP. Our computations of Adjusted EBITDA and Pro-forma Free Cash Flow may not be comparable to other similarly titled measures of other companies.
